CC -!- FUNCTION: Flagellin is the subunit protein which polymerizes to form
CC the filaments of bacterial flagella. {ECO:0000256|RuleBase:RU362073}.
CC -!- SUBCELLULAR LOCATION: Secreted {ECO:0000256|RuleBase:RU362073}.
CC Bacterial flagellum {ECO:0000256|RuleBase:RU362073}.
CC -!- SIMILARITY: Belongs to the bacterial flagellin family.
CC {ECO:0000256|ARBA:ARBA00005709, ECO:0000256|RuleBase:RU362073}.
